Novel hydrolytically stable gelatin nanofibers modified with oxycellulose were prepared by electrospinning.
ATR–FTIR spectroscopy and EDX confirmed the presence of oxycellulose in the nanofibers.
Nanofibers modified with calcium salt of oxycellulose exhibited significant antibacterial properties.
Nanofibers modified with sodium salt of oxycellulose revealed excellent biocompatibility with cell line NCI-H441.
